Output c85fb40fc238b539f5b7c104db1c3b13b6728b572c7ee8d691226180f7dcac0a:5

value
437068700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e3cafb8431d513f6337ff75ceff8c99fb7857ff OP_EQUAL
address
3Ef6aMCRVM45GaGcfaGwrQqLohi75rU4oN
transaction
c85fb40fc238b539f5b7c104db1c3b13b6728b572c7ee8d691226180f7dcac0a
spent
true